The Benefit Decision Toolkit is a project that enables subject matter experts to create APIs and screeners for public benefit eligibility using DMN and FEEL, without extensive software engineering support. It simplifies the management of eligibility rules, allowing motivated experts to quickly deploy accurate screening tools. The toolkit includes a web app for building screeners, a library of pre-built benefits and rules, and supports both developer-facing and user-facing technologies.
